High-wall heat pumps are the most popular heating and cooling choice for New Zealand homes. They mount seamlessly close to your ceiling, saving valuable floor space while delivering fast, whisper-quiet comfort all year round.
Why this works
Fast Heat-Up
Modern inverters heat or cool a room quickly and then ramp down to hold the temperature smoothly.
Whisper Quiet
Some units run from 19dBA — quieter than a whisper. Perfect for bedrooms and living spaces.
Wi-Fi Control
Switch on from your phone before you leave work. Come home to the perfect temperature.
Cleaner Air
Built-in filtration traps dust, pollen and allergens — better air for sensitive family members.
Lower Power Bills
High COP/EER ratings mean more heating per dollar of electricity used.
Built for Kiwi Winters
R32 systems with operating ranges down to -15°C keep your home warm in frosty weather.

It depends on the room size, ceiling height, insulation and window area. As a rough guide: 2.5–3.5kW for bedrooms, 4.2–6.0kW for standard lounges, 7.1–9.0kW+ for open-plan living. We'll size it precisely on-site, free of charge.
Most single hi-wall installs are completed in 4–6 hours by a two-person crew.
